Rachel’s Reviews > 25 Days > Status Update

Rachel
Rachel is 47% done
Dec 15, 2025 07:01AM
25 Days

flag

Rachel’s Previous Updates

Rachel
Rachel is 64% done
Dec 15, 2025 08:29PM
25 Days


Rachel
Rachel is 56% done
Dec 15, 2025 07:24AM
25 Days


No comments have been added yet.